The UAE will construct a renewable facility capable of providing energy at scale around the clock. The project – estimated to cost $6 billion – will be developed in partnership between the UAE state-owned renewables company Masdar and the Emirates Water and Electricity Company (Ewec). . Emerge was formed in 2021 to develop distributed solar, energy storage, and hybrid solutions for commercial and industrial applications An agreement has been signed which will see Emerge install a 980kWp rooftop solar plant for Dubai Maritime City. Emerge is a joint venture between Masdar and EDF. .
